LANDIKOTAL: A 59-year-old Pakistani-Norwegian citizen, Ziyauddin Shinwari, started a global motorcycle tour from Oslo, Norway on Friday, with the aim of promoting tourism in Pakistan.

Talking to Bureau Chief of Fata voice Ashraf Uddin Pirzada, Shinwari said, that he basically belongs to a small village named Pirokhel in Landi Kotal, which is located in the Khyber District (Fata)of Khyber Pakhtunkhwa Pakistan.
Shinwari said he has lived in Oslo city of Norway for the last two decades.
Shinwari expressed his love for tourism and mentioned that he had explored many countries around the world, mostly via plane and bus. However, he plans to explore Pakistan and other countries on his Leo motorcycle this time.

Shinwari stated that his dream had always been to explore the world by road, and he had chosen to use a motorbike to promote cheap and attractive tourism to others.
Ziyauddin Shinwari, who is a YouTuber, content creator, storyteller, and passionate tourism enthusiast, plans to visit each historic and tourist spot in Pakistan to create vlogs that will portray a positive image of Pakistan and promote tourism. He has previously explored European and East Asian countries but did not enjoy them as much. He believes that this long road tour, starting from Norway and passing through several countries before entering Pakistan, will be an extraordinary experience. Shinwari intends to explore various historical and tourist sites in Pakistan, including Peshawar, district Khyber, Chitral, Hunza, Kalam, Swat, Murree, Galyat, Lahore, Kashmir, and Multan, along with Pakistani bikers.
